interface.next

Syntax

itnext := interface.next(it)

Get the next interface after it in the list of all interfaces in the model. Will return null if no more interfaces follow. This function should be considered deprecated; it is provided mostly for backwards compatibility with old data files. Instead, see the ForEach Loop statement and the interface.list function. See also the interface.head function.

Returns:

itnext - the next interface in the list, or null

Arguments:

it - a pointer to an interface
